Colliers Awarded Four Toronto NAIOP Real Estate Excellence Awards
Leading global commercial real estate services provider, Colliers International, was honoured at the ninth annual Toronto National Association of Industrial and Office Properties (NAIOP) Real Estate Excellence (REX) Awards gala on Thursday evening. Winning top honours in four out of six categories Colliers was ranked as the leading award recipient among all Toronto real estate brokerages.
Colliers swept three “Best of the Year” team awards as well as the Developing Leader Award, which recognized Vice President and member of Colliers’ National Investment Team, Adam Kosoy as a NAIOP member under the age of 35 with exceptional qualities of leadership, professionalism and community involvement.
“This extent of recognition really sets Colliers apart and is a testament to the talent that we have in place,” said Scott Addison, Executive Managing Director at Colliers International. “For the second year in a row, our success speaks volumes to the hard work and dedication of our agents and brokerage teams. And further to this, showcases Colliers’ ability to attract the industry’s brightest young stars.”
Colliers “Best of the Year” team awards for outstanding performance within the GTA commercial real estate industry included:
• Industrial Lease of the Year for Saturn Integrated Logistics, 100 Disco Road, Etobicoke. Team: Adam Turner, Colliers International, CB Richard Ellis, Weir Foulds.
• Green Award of the Year for RBC Centre, 155 Wellington Street, Toronto, 75. Team: Mark Cowie and Mike Cowie, Colliers International, Menkes Development, Adamson Associates Architects, Cushman & Wakefield, Sweeny Sterling Finlayson & Co. Architects, Enermodal Engineering.
• Industrial Development of the Year for AMB Airport Road Distribution Centre. Team: Gord Cook and Ian Gragtmans, Colliers International, CB Richard Ellis Limited, Cooper Construction.
NAIOP submissions are judged and winners are selected by independent industry experts through a balloting process of individual award recipients selected by a panel of NAIOP Directors and past Presidents. The award recipients were announced at an annual gala, held at The Canadian Broadcast Centre Studio 40, which brings together NAIOP members, friends of NAIOP and corporate sponsors for an evening of celebration and community building.
About Colliers International
Colliers Macaulay Nicolls Inc. (CMN), operating as Colliers International, is a leading global real estate services company that provides a full range of services to real estate occupiers, owners and investors worldwide. The organization’s 13,000 employees span the globe in 294 offices in 61 countries. On a worldwide basis, Colliers manages more than 1 billion square feet and has revenue of $1.6 billion. Services include brokerage, property management, hotel investment sales and consulting, corporate services, valuation, consulting and appraisal services, project management, mortgage banking and research. Colliers International is a worldwide affiliation of independently owned and operated companies. Locally, Colliers professionals serve clients throughout the Greater Toronto Region.
